A yogurt maker is a compact appliance that holds milk at a steady warm temperature so live cultures can turn it into yogurt. It removes guesswork around timing and temperature to deliver consistent, creamy results at home.
- Control: You choose milk, fat, and sugar levels for cleaner labels.
- Consistency: Stable incubation yields repeatable texture and tang.
- Economy: Homemade yogurt typically costs less per serving than store-bought.
- Versatility: Use the device for yogurt, yogurt cheese, and other cultured foods.
A yogurt maker creates a controlled incubator for beneficial bacteria to ferment milk into yogurt. It stabilizes temperature, which is the key variable in producing reliable results.
Home equipment lets you avoid thickeners and excess sugar while preserving live cultures for probiotic benefit. For background on fermented dairy, consult yogurt on Wikipedia.
The device maintains temperatures typically between 104–113°F (40–45°C) for several hours. At these temperatures, starter bacteria metabolize lactose and produce lactic acid, which thickens and tangs the milk.
Timing and temperature determine texture and acidity: shorter incubations give milder yogurt; longer incubations increase tang and firmness. See the science of fermentation for related mechanisms.
Most models let you choose an approximate incubation duration; some allow precise temperature settings. A stable 110°F (43°C) for 6–10 hours suits most plain yogurts.
To make Greek-style yogurt, incubate fully then strain whey through cheesecloth. Control of temperature and time is the difference between a runny set and a firm, spoonable product.
Common starter organisms include species of Lactobacillus and Streptococcus. These bacteria convert lactose into lactic acid, which lowers pH and causes milk proteins to coagulate.
For deeper reading on the organisms involved, refer to the Lactobacillus entry. Use yogurt with live active cultures as a starter or a freeze-dried culture for consistency.
A basic yogurt maker includes a heated base and several jars or a single container. Choose heat-safe glass or BPA-free plastic containers for food safety and easy cleaning.
Core ingredients are milk and a starter culture. Whole milk yields the richest texture; you can use lower-fat or some plant milks, though results differ. Learn more about milk varieties via milk on Wikipedia.
Follow a clear sequence to avoid common failures: pasteurize, cool, inoculate, incubate, then chill. Each stage influences final texture and safety.
Prepare your workspace and equipment, then move steadily through heating and cooling to preserve the starter’s viability. Keep the process hygienic and predictable for repeatable batches.
Tips for repeatable results: Calibrate your thermometer, pre-warm jars if cold, and use a fresh, active starter. Consistency in ingredients and process yields consistent yogurt.

Flavoring works best after fermentation. Stir in honey, vanilla, or fresh fruit at the time of service to preserve probiotics and texture. Toasted nuts and spice blends add contrast and interest.
Maintain clean equipment and avoid cross-contamination. Heating milk to 180°F kills most competing microbes, and refrigeration slows bacterial activity after incubation.
Store yogurt in sealed containers in the refrigerator for up to 10 days. If you detect off-odors, visible mold, or gas, discard the batch; those are signs of unwanted microbial growth.
If your yogurt is too thin, try increasing incubation time, adding powdered milk, or straining whey. If it is excessively sour, reduce incubation hours or lower incubation temperature slightly.
Homemade yogurt serves as breakfast, a sauce base, or a dessert. Layer with fruit and granola or turn strained yogurt into a thick dip or cheese alternative.
Use yogurt to enrich marinades, soups, and chilled sauces. Its acidity tenderizes proteins and contributes a creamy texture that pairs well with fresh herbs and citrus.

Typical fermentation runs 6–12 hours, depending on desired tartness and texture. Then chill for at least 4 hours to set the yogurt fully.
Yes. Incubate normally, then strain through cheesecloth or a fine mesh for several hours to remove whey and concentrate solids into Greek-style yogurt.
Cow’s whole milk produces the richest texture. Lower-fat milks work but yield lighter body. Some plant milks set poorly unless thickened or blended with stabilizers.
Store a reserved starter in the refrigerator and use it within 1–2 weeks for best results. For long-term storage, use a freeze-dried commercial starter and follow the manufacturer’s instructions.
